Madeleine McCann, a four-year-old British
girl who has been missing since the 3rd of May might have been sighted
in Malta by two tourists in Valletta. The young girl was
kidnapped from a holiday apartment in Praia da
Luz in the Algarve,
Portugal.
Maltese Police are presently investigating the
sighting. The tourists told the Police that the young girl they saw looked
remarkably similar to the young missing child.
According to In-Nazzjon, an official report
was filed with the Police on Saturday.
After a search in Valletta,
which resulted in the negative, stricter controls in all of Malta’s departure points were
ordered. Meanwhile, Police were ordered to carry out intensive searches in
various Maltese towns and cities, mainly those hosting large numbers of tourists.
In-Nazzjon also reported that photographs
of the young girl have been distributed to Police and Officials working at the Maltese
airport and ports.
Madeleine McCann turned four on the 12th of May.
Her parents Kate and Gerry have been searching for their daughter ever since she went missing. The girl's parents have searched for her in Morocco as well as Portugal, from where
Madeleine went missing. At the end of May they also met with Pope Benedict XVI where they spoke about the girl's disappearance. The couple has also made numerous media appeals in a bid to find the child.
